Peruvian food and Pisco festival at Hotel "The Athenee" in Bangkok

From June 5 to 8, 2019, a Peruvian food and Pisco Festival was held at the "The Athenee" hotel in Bangkok, featuring a special were prepared by the Peruvian chef, Jaime Arbulú.
The event was organized by the Peruvian Embassy in Thailand, in collaboration with the Commercial Office of Peru in Jakarta, with the aim of promoting Peruvian gastronomy, Peruvian agro-export products, and Pisco.
Chef Jaime Arbulú, who has won multiple awards inside and outside of Peru, presented a sample of Peruvian flavors, under his “Biodiversity” menu highlighting various varieties of classic fish ceviche, stuffed avocado, tender lamb stewed in coriander, Peruvian fish chowder, duck and coriander rice, potatoes with creamy and spicy “Huancaína” sauce, stuffed potatoes with rice and salad, chaufa fried rice, Peruvian beef stir fry with french fries, seafood in picante sauce, Limeña’s sweet sight dessert, etc.
During the activity, around 500 people could taste Peruvian food and different cocktails made of Pisco. Representatives of the Hotel The Athenee pointed out that the festival was a great success and expressed their interest in holding new events of this nature in the future.
